Roger D. Higgins
About Roger D. Higgins
Roger D. Higgins is a lawyer based in Dallas, TX and has been recognized in The Best Lawyers in America® since 2025. Roger D. Higgins is recognized in the following practice areas:
- Dallas, Texas
- Commercial Litigation
- Insurance Law
- Litigation - Insurance
Current Firm: Thompson, Coe, Cousins & Irons LLP
Location: Dallas, TX
